| | |  | ASHRAE | Home » » HVAC Systems Evaluation: Comparing Systems, Solving Problems, Efficiency & Maintenance | | | | | | | Description: | | This manual analyzes and compares available HVAC systems--from cooling plants, boilers, and heating systems to distribution and control systems. It explains what to look for in choosing HVAC equipment for new construction, and replacing, repairing, and upgrading existing systems. | | | Product Details: | | | Author:

Lewis I don't know if there is a second edition or second printing of this title, but the book I just received has a copyright of 1990 and not 2001 as listed in the book information on the amazon page. I only just received the book and can't really comment on the content but I would not have paid 50 dollars for a used book that references systems (and costs) from 17 years ago. My initial impression of the book is good except that I am concerned it is dated.
